.not-logged-in div.copyright {
top: auto;
    bottom: -73px;
}
.not-logged-in #block-block-2 {
top: auto;
    bottom: -76px;
    margin-bottom: 0;
    line-height: 0;
}
.logged-in #house_logo {
    top: 220px;
    bottom: 0;
}
.logged-in div.copyright {
    top: 252px;
}
.logged-in #block-block-2 {
    margin: 0;
    line-height: 0;
    top: 280px;
}
/*#webform-client-form-30 .form-item {
    float: none;
    margin-top: 17px !important;
    margin-bottom: 0 !important;
}
#webform-client-form-30 #edit-actions {
margin-top: 1rem;
}*/
.logged-in ul#superfish-1 {
    top: -7px;
}
.logged-in .pdf-link {
    top: -71px;
}
#webform-component-find-out-more .form-item {
    margin: 4px 10px 10px 3px !important;
}
#webform-component-find-out-more {
    padding-left: 0;
}
.form-submit {
cursor: pointer;
}
form#webform-client-form-22 .form-submit {
margin-left: 0px !important;
background-color: #fef60d;
    border: 1px solid #fe0000;
}
.logged-in #footer_logo {
    top: 0;
    right: 3px;
}
.not-logged-in #footer_logo {
    top: 30px;
    right: 25px;
}